The leftist New Popular Front alliance, which won France’s second round of early general elections, has secured 178 seats in parliament, the Interior Ministry announced. According to the election results announced by the ministry on Monday, the New Popular Front alliance of four leftist parties won the majority in the National Assembly in the second round of snap elections on July 7.
